示例#1
0
 public static function update($id, $data)
 {
     foreach ($data as $key => $value) {
         switch ($key) {
             case "idParamosPriemones":
                 break;
             case "Kodas":
                 if (!ParamosPriemonesValidation::validateKodas($value)) {
                     return false;
                 }
                 break;
             case "Pavadinimas":
                 if (!ParamosPriemonesValidation::validatePavadinimas($value)) {
                     return false;
                 }
                 break;
             case "Kryptis":
                 if (!ParamosPriemonesValidation::validateKryptis($value)) {
                     return false;
                 }
                 break;
         }
     }
     return parent::update($id, $data, get_class());
 }
示例#2
0
文件: User.php 项目: remarco-mif/ppos
 public static function update($id, $data)
 {
     foreach ($data as $key => $value) {
         switch ($key) {
             case "idUser":
                 break;
             case "username":
                 if (!UserValidation::validateUsername($value)) {
                     User::$error = "Inocorrenct username.";
                     return false;
                 }
                 break;
             case "password":
                 if (!UserValidation::validatePassword($value)) {
                     User::$error = "Inocorrenct password.";
                     return false;
                 }
                 break;
         }
     }
     return parent::update($id, $data, get_class());
 }
示例#3
0
 public static function update($id, $data)
 {
     foreach ($data as $key => $value) {
         //validation
         switch ($key) {
             case "idParamosKiekiai":
                 break;
             case "ParamosPriemone":
                 if (!ParamosKiekiaiValidation::validateParamosPriemone($value)) {
                     return false;
                 }
                 break;
             case "Nuo":
                 if (!ParamosKiekiaiValidation::validateNuo($value)) {
                     return false;
                 }
                 break;
             case "Iki":
                 if (!ParamosKiekiaiValidation::validateIki($value)) {
                     return false;
                 }
                 break;
             case "ParaiskuKiekis":
                 if (!ParamosKiekiaiValidation::validateParaiskuKiekis($value)) {
                     return false;
                 }
                 break;
         }
     }
     return parent::update($id, $data, get_class());
 }